Oxygen Deprivation: CO binds with hemoglobin to form carboxyhemoglobin, blocking oxygen transport.Neurological Damage: Causes headaches, dizziness, and memory impairment.Cardiac Strain: Leads to arrhythmia and myocardial hypoxia.Risk of Coma: High-concentration inhalation can cause rapid loss of consciousness.Respiratory Depression: Severe cases may result in breathing difficulties or cessation.Chronic Poisoning: Long-term exposure to low concentrations can cause damage to the nervous and cardiovascular systems.
A smart carbon monoxide sensor is an advanced device that continuously monitors CO levels in the air and alerts users via alarms or mobile notifications. Utilizing electrochemical sensing technology, it detects trace amounts of CO to provide early warnings before gas concentrations become hazardous.
Install the CO sensor near sleeping areas or in rooms with gas appliances (such as stoves, heaters, or fireplaces). Avoid placement near windows or ventilation systems to prevent false alarms.
